How Does It Work?
We start your Invisalign® journey with a consultation. At this appointment, we address any concerns you have and answer any questions. Next, we do a quick digital scan of your mouth with the iTero Element® scanner. After that, we use top-of-the-line software to map out the steps to your new smile. Once we receive your personalized, 3-D printed trays, we will call you to schedule another appointment. Our team will show you how to insert the trays and walk you through your alignment journey. Treatment is as simple as changing out the trays according to a set schedule until you are satisfied with your smile.
What Are The Advantages Of Invisalign® Over Traditional Braces?
- Invisalign® is discreet and completely clear.
- Braces are limiting and frustrating. With Invisalign®, you can keep eating all of your favorite foods and continue with athletic and physical activities.
- There are no brackets or wires, so you won’t need to run to the orthodontist for emergency repairs.
- Invisalign® is safe and removable, making it easy to clean.
We recommend that you wear your aligners 20-22 hours a day for the best and quickest results. Take them out when you eat or drink, and just make sure to brush your teeth before popping them back in.
